DESCRIPTION
The “LabTek” experimental test stand measures the power output of internal combustion engines. The complete test stand consists of two main elements: control and load unit and a choice of engine as per requirements of customers.
The main function of the test bench is to provide the required braking power. The brake unit is an air-cooled asynchronous motor with an energy recovery unit. The braking speed and torque can be precisely adjusted using a frequency converter. The recovery of the braking energy into the system provides for highly energy-efficient operation of the test stand. The torque is measured by means of a suspended brake unit and force sensor.
The engine is mounted on a base plate and connected to the asynchronous motor. The base plate is vibration-insulated, so no vibrations are transmitted to the surrounding environment.
